Is it possible to locate iPhone for free without a subscription?

I am trying to figure out how to track my teenager’s device without getting roped into paying for a pricey monthly tracking app. I know there are some basic built-in features on iOS, but I have never used them and honestly have no idea if they are accurate enough for checking in regularly. Has anyone here had success keeping tabs on a device completely free, or do they all eventually force you to upgrade?

You can use Apple’s built-in Find My app for free, real-time location tracking, provided you know the Apple ID password. It’s very accurate and requires no subscription. Many third-party apps offer limited free features but will prompt upgrades for continuous tracking, making Find My the most reliable free option.

Oh, I’m so glad you asked this — I’ve been wondering the same thing about keeping an eye on my grandkids! The Find My app sounds like a blessing since it’s already built in and free. Do you happen to know if it’s hard to set up Family Sharing? I’m not very tech-savvy and worry I’d mess it up.

@DadOnGuard Super easy — go to Settings > your name > Family Sharing > Add Member, send the invite to their Apple ID and have them accept; then you can see their location in Find My. Ask them first unless you want passive-aggressive lectures and a locked phone forever.

BUILT-IN IOS FEATURES (FREE!)

Yes! Apple’s own Find My app is completely free and built right into iOS. Here’s how it works:

  • Find My iPhone/iPad: Go to Settings > [Your Name] > Find My > Find My iPhone. Enable it. You can then use the Find My app on another Apple device or log into iCloud.com to locate your teen’s device in real-time. It shows location, battery level, and even lets you play a sound.

  • Share My Location: In Settings > [Your Name] > Find My > Share My Location, you can have your teen share their location with you permanently. This updates automatically in the Find My app.

LIMITATIONS TO KNOW

The built-in tools are accurate for location but lack “history” (seeing where they’ve been over time) unless you pay for iCloud+. The notification alerts (like when they arrive at school) are also limited.

OTHER FREE OPTIONS

Google Maps allows location sharing between family members for free. Some family safety apps like “Bark” or “Google Family Link” offer free tiers with basic monitoring.
